Solar panels and inverter with battery storage. Connected to grid.
A hybrid solar system integrates solar panels, an inverter, and battery storage while remaining connected to the grid. Excess solar energy charges the batteries during the day, allowing nighttime self-consumption for greater energy independence and savings.
During brownouts, the system automatically powers critical loads, reducing reliance on generators. While more expensive than grid-tied systems due to battery costs, it is ideal for homes with nighttime-biased consumption or areas with unreliable grid power. Typical ROI is achieved within 6–8 years.
Solar panels and inverter. No battery storage. Connected to grid. This is the most common type of solar systems. They are the most affordable and offer the quickest return on investment. They do not have battery storage so can only produce energy during the daytime while the sun is shinning. Best value is achieved by sizing the system to cover daytime “base load” only where the power generated is immediately self-consumed by the load. These systems do not function during brown-outs because they do not have batteries for backup power. Net Metering is widely available by the energy cooperatives throughout Luzon allowing customers to export any excess energy produced by the solar system during the daytime back to the grid.
The cooperative credits the customer’s monthly bill at ~P5/kWh for exported energy to off-set nighttime consumption costs. This is the best technology for residential customers with daytime Air Conditioning use or large scale commercial/industrial applications. Typical ROI break-even is achieved in under 3 years.

Solar panels and inverter with battery storage. Not connected to grid. Solarius specialises in the latest generation and most reliable off-grid systems available. These systems are 100% self-sufficient and completely independent from grid energy supply. Perfect for remote sites where grid power is not available or feasible.
